Transaction d20f6040b1ed531e7107636d4777b11543688043c0f63b5a9f1a64da60c2c66f

1 Input
2 Outputs
  • d20f6040b1ed531e7107636d4777b11543688043c0f63b5a9f1a64da60c2c66f:0
  • value  16460378
    address  1JJnZFtG7aszAJvejJ9RrapyvLqtFM4hho
  • d20f6040b1ed531e7107636d4777b11543688043c0f63b5a9f1a64da60c2c66f:1
  • value  659861
    address  17Abyphs4B7FRWhGKURGTtSrsSBRnazcnA